A transformer operates at \(V_p=6\) kV on the primary side and supplies electric energy at \(V_s=220\) V to a number of houses in a town. If the total power consumption by the town is \(7.2\) kW, the current (in ampere) in the primary is

Solution and Explanation

For an ideal transformer: \[ P_p=P_s \] Given: \[ P=7.2\text{ kW}=7200\text{ W} \] \[ V_p=6\text{ kV}=6000\text{ V} \] Current in primary: \[ I_p=\frac{P}{V_p}=\frac{7200}{6000}=1.2\text{ A} \] Hence, \[ \boxed{(B)\ 1.2} \]
